Several areas in the Cape metro are seeing low vaccination registrations, with the City of Cape Town urging citizens to sign up even as the rate of new infections is slowing down.

The Metro is currently seeing about 2 284 new cases a day. There was also a drop in deaths, with 72 recorded, on average, in the past 7 days, compared to a daily average of 84 the week before.
